Frisco Is On Its Second Water Heater, and Sometimes Its Third

Most water heater pages are written for someone buying their first one. In Frisco that is usually not who is reading.

Frisco’s big early developments went up between roughly 2000 and 2005, which makes them twenty to twenty-five years old. A tank water heater lasts somewhere around eight to twelve years here. Do the arithmetic and those houses replaced once around 2013 to 2015, and a lot of them are due again right now.

That matters because the second time around, people remember the first time. They remember the install that took two hours and the unit that died in year seven. They remember finding out afterward that no permit was pulled. They remember the pan that turned out to have no drain line.

So this page is written for that reader. Here is what actually determines whether the second one lasts longer than the first.

The Install Matters More Than the Unit

North Texas builds slab-on-grade, so there is nowhere below the house to put a water heater. In Frisco’s post-2000 stock that means attics and upper-floor closets, which is where eighty gallons can come through a ceiling instead of onto a garage floor.

Frisco adopted the 2024 codes with local amendments effective March 1, 2026. Under those codes, a water heater installed where a leak would damage the structure or finishes below has to sit in a pan. What an inspector is checking:

  • A pan under the full footprint of the unit, at least an inch and a half deep, in corrosion-resistant material.
  • A pan drain of at least three-quarters of an inch, run as an indirect waste line and terminated somewhere a person will actually see water coming out.
  • A properly run temperature and pressure relief discharge line, unthreaded at the end, terminating where a discharge is visible.
  • Thermal expansion control where a backflow preventer has made the system closed, which is common in newer construction.
  • A pan that is not being used as a storage shelf, which is one of the more common attic write-ups.

 

Worth knowing honestly: where an existing water heater never had a pan drain installed, code does not require adding one on a straight replacement. That does not mean you should skip it. It means we will tell you it is optional, explain what an attic failure costs without it, and let you decide rather than billing it as mandatory.

Codes and amendments change. Confirm requirements for your specific install with Frisco Building Inspections at 972-292-5301. This is general information, not legal advice.

Frisco Makes the Permit Fast, and That Cuts Both Ways

Frisco offers Self Service permits, which give immediate access for a short list of residential replacements. Water heaters are on that list, alongside heating and cooling systems, roofs replaced with the same material, doors and windows, and minor electrical and plumbing work.

That is genuinely good news. It means a water heater replacement in Frisco does not sit in a plan review queue.

What it does not mean is that the requirements went away. A fast permit is still a permit, the work is still inspected, and Frisco is stricter than its neighbors about who is allowed to do it:

  • Every contractor working in Frisco must be registered with Building Inspections before a permit is issued. Registration requires an application, a fee, a Texas driver’s license, a trade license verified through the Texas State Board of Plumbing Examiners, and proof of liability insurance. Registered contractors receive an R-Number.
  • A licensed journeyman must be on site at all times while plumbing work is in progress. Violating that can revoke a contractor’s registration to do business in Frisco.
  • You can check any contractor’s registration yourself through Frisco’s eTRAKiT system.

 

As of August 1, 2026 Frisco also applies a 6 percent technology fee to all permits under Ordinance 2026-05-40.

If your last water heater went in without a permit, that is worth knowing now rather than at resale, when a buyer’s inspector asks.

Why Frisco Tanks Do Not Reach Their Rated Life

Frisco is supplied by the North Texas Municipal Water District, and that treated water is moderately hard. Hard water drops calcium and magnesium out as scale on the bottom of the tank, and that scale layer insulates the burner from the water it is supposed to be heating. The unit runs longer for the same hot water, and the tank bottom runs hotter than it was designed to.

Scale also interferes with the anode rod, whose entire job is to corrode so the tank lining does not. When the anode is spent and nobody has looked at it, the lining is next.

Neither of those is exotic. Together they are why a unit rated for a dozen years quietly becomes an eight-year unit in Collin County, and why we flush and check rather than defaulting to a quote.

Repair or Replace

What you are seeingUsually means
No hot water, gas unit, pilot will not stay litRepair. Thermocouple or gas control
No hot water, electric unitRepair. Element or thermostat
Not enough hot water, was fine last yearOften sediment. Flush and test first
Rumbling or popping while heatingSediment layer. Flush now, and it may be late
Rust-colored hot waterTank lining. Replacement
Water in the pan or at the baseTank is leaking. Replace
Unit at 8 years or more, in an atticPlan the replacement rather than wait for it

A leaking tank is a replacement no matter who tells you otherwise. Most of the rest of that list is a repair.

Sizing, and the Complaint We Hear Most

The right size depends on bathroom count, how many people live in the house, and how much hot water gets used at the same time. It does not depend on what happened to be installed before, which is how undersizing gets repeated from one replacement to the next.

Undersizing is the single most common complaint we hear about somebody else’s install. Oversizing costs you every month in standby loss. Larger Frisco homes sometimes run two units, and where that is the case they do not necessarily need replacing at the same time.

We install State water heaters, a brand we have partnered with for years.

Tankless is worth a real conversation on some Frisco homes, particularly where an attic tank is being retired and the failure risk or the space is the actual driver. It is a bigger install with gas line and venting implications. Ask during the quote and we will give you a straight comparison.

Shut off the main water supply before things thaw. Ice expands and splits pipe while everything is frozen, so nothing leaks yet, and the flood arrives on the thaw when the ice plug melts and water reaches the split all at once. If you lost pressure during a freeze, treat that as the warning and shut the main rather than waiting to see what happens.

Leave the building immediately with everyone and every pet. Do not touch light switches, appliances, or any phone inside, and do not start a vehicle in the garage. Do not open or close any gas valve. From a safe distance outside, call 911, then call Atmos Energy at 866-322-8667, the natural gas provider for Rockwall. Do not go back inside until Atmos or the fire department says it is safe, and call a plumber only after that.
